Transaction 661126cbe140ceb6a8ea8be18edad4c90f35c9f7d1028cfac3298a4650e7d691
1 Input
1 Output
-
661126cbe140ceb6a8ea8be18edad4c90f35c9f7d1028cfac3298a4650e7d691:0
- value
- 44990500
- script pubkey
- OP_0 OP_PUSHBYTES_20 f35e03fdf03190b68fb338048f8509f075448edb
- address
- bc1q7d0q8l0sxxgtdran8qzglpgf7p65frkml7tglw